Senior Manufacturing Quality Engineer

Mountain View, CA, United States

About the job

Microsoft Silicon, Cloud Hardware, and Infrastructure Engineering (SCHIE) is the team behind Microsoft’s expanding Cloud Infrastructure and responsible for powering Microsoft’s “Intelligent Cloud” mission. SCHIE delivers the core infrastructure and foundational technologies for Microsoft’s over 200 online businesses including Bing, MSN, Office 365, Xbox Live, Teams, OneDrive, and the Microsoft Azure platform globally with our server and data center infrastructure, security and compliance, operations, globalization, and manageability solutions. Our focus is on smart growth, high efficiency, and delivering a trusted experience to customers and partners worldwide and we are looking for passionate, high-energy engineers to help achieve that mission.

As Microsoft’s cloud business continues to grow the ability to deploy new offerings and hardware infrastructure on time, in high volume with high quality and lowest cost is of paramount importance. To achieve this goal, the Hardware, Infrastructure Management, and Fundamentals Engineering (HIFE) team is instrumental in defining and delivering operational measures of success for hardware manufacturing, improving the planning process, quality, delivery, scale and sustainability related to Microsoft cloud hardware. We are looking for dedicated technical engineers with a passion for customer focused solutions, insight and industry knowledge to envision and implement future technical solutions that will manage and optimize the Cloud infrastructure.

We are looking for a Senior Manufacturing Quality Engineer to join the team.

Responsibilities

Develop and implement a robust supplier quality management strategy to ensure the data center hardware is manufactured at the highest level of quality standards.

Manage multiple NPI builds and quality phase-gate deliverables for the manufacturing team throughout the engineering development lifecycle, from concept through production readiness.

Lead quality issue or improvement task force to contain, mitigate, and resolve the top-quality issues impacting global data centers.

Establish Critical-to-Quality performance metrics to measure and improve product quality.

Conduct GPU sub-system failure analysis including the failure log review.

Drive the continuous improvement process based on Root Cause Analysis (RCA) and identified opportunities.

Act as the voice of quality in the hardware change management process, ensuring quality requirements are considered and met.
